Transaction 31c4e760563890c6e06895e7b0920ed60371ef3786924ec21ec1c5eee331acdc
1 Input
1 Output
-
31c4e760563890c6e06895e7b0920ed60371ef3786924ec21ec1c5eee331acdc:0
- value
- 334926
- script pubkey
- OP_0 OP_PUSHBYTES_20 befc1907b12cf1a50243077f906aac8b9f2548cc
- address
- bc1qhm7pjpa39nc62qjrqaleq64v3w0j2jxvcge0pa